Tucker and Jane’s wedding took place after graduation that year in early July. For Keenan it was the most heartbreaking experience he’d ever been through. Not only was he losing Tucker to another love, he would be moving away and out of Tucker’s life, possibly forever. Keenan played his role as best man well, keeping his true feelings deeply hidden. He did all the things best men were required to do. He gave the bachelor party and made sure the groom was on time to the wedding—shoes on the right feet. He carried and produced the rings at the given time and gave a moving, yet entertaining, toast to the happy couple at both the rehearsal dinner and the reception.
